Chandipur - Kushmundi, Dakshin Dinajpur
Chandipur is a village situated in the Kushmundi subdivision of Dakshin Dinajpur district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 18.2 km from the tehsil headquarters in Kushmundi and around 85.5 km from the district headquarters in Balurghat. Udaypur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chandipur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Chandipur is 310507. The village covers a total geographical area of 453.56 hectares and falls under the 733132 pincode. Kaliagong is the nearest town, located about 10 km away.
Chandipur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Chandipur
As per Census 2011, Chandipur village has a total population of 2,627 people, consisting of 1,321 males and 1,306 females. The village has 650 households and a sex ratio of 988 females per 1,000 males. There are 338 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,412 literate and 1,215 illiterate residents. Additionally, 858 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 667 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Chandipur
Chandipur is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within <1 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Radhikapur, while the nearest airport is Balurghat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 36.0 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Kaliagong to Chandipur is about 10 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Balurghat to Chandipur is about 85.5 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
